Chase Lozinsky (St. Albert, AB) won 8-0 over Alberta's Kaleb Lis in the Final of the U18 Viking Alumni, held December 13 - 15, 2019 at the Rose City Curling Club in Camrose, . To advance to the championship game, Lozinsky won 9-2 over Alberta's Clarence Cheung in the semifinals
Lozinsky finished 1-2 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Lozinsky defeated Alberta's Jayden Cramer 6-5, then went on to lose 6-5 against Kinley Burton (Edmonton, AB). Lozinsky lost 6-5 to Alberta's Darien Dunkle in their final qualifying round match.
